I've got a 37@ Philips PF5320 HDTV which unfortunately does not come with HDMI inputs.

It does have a DVI input which works fine with my 360 on the PC channel. However, when I connect my PS3 to the same input I get a "Video Format not Supported" message.

Any ideas on how I can solve this one please?

have you already set the ps3 up on a different out put method? if you have try turning off the ps3, and then when you turn it on continue to hold the power button for 5 seconds until you hear another beep, this resets the ps3 to it's default output settings. might work then
